-COOKIES
-
The website uses cookies or similar technology (hereinafter collectively referred to as "cookies") to collect information about the User's access to the website (e.g. using a computer or smartphone) and his preferences. They are used, among others, for advertising and statistical purposes and to adapt the website to the individual needs of the User.
-
Cookies are pieces of information that contain a unique reference code that the website sends to the User's device in order to store and sometimes track information about the device used. They usually do not allow the User to be identified. Their main task is to better match the website to the User.
-
Some of the cookies found on the website are only available for the duration of a given web session and expire when you close your browser. Other cookies are used to remember the User who, when returning to the website, is recognized on it. They are then preserved for a long time.
-
All cookies on the website are set by the Owner.
-
All cookies used by this website comply with applicable European Union law.
-
Most Users and some mobile browsers automatically accept cookies. If these settings remain unchanged, cookies will be stored in the device's memory.
-
The user can change the preferences regarding the acceptance of cookies or change the browser to be able to receive an appropriate notification each time when the cookie function is set. To change the settings for accepting cookies, adjust the settings in your browser.
-
It is worth remembering that blocking or deleting cookies may prevent the full use of the website.
